Transaction 22694a19a179356984f36bc153555afd556f7a438fc4ef6dc1bc7be40de1b089
1 Input
1 Output
-
22694a19a179356984f36bc153555afd556f7a438fc4ef6dc1bc7be40de1b089:0
- value
- 104297539
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38eeddaa70c5c9a8284ffef4ab96d76aca8f12e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16C2zSE9R29QFMAAGw8pYcGiigM13Cnn98